Jennifer Palmieri: Does She Have Children?

by ADMIN 43 views

Jennifer Palmieri is a well-known figure in American politics, having served as the White House Communications Director under President Barack Obama and the Director of Communications for Hillary Clinton's 2016 presidential campaign. Given her high-profile career, many people are curious about her personal life.

Does Jennifer Palmieri Have Children?

As of the latest available information, Jennifer Palmieri does not have any children. She is married to Jim Lyons, and while they maintain a relatively private personal life, there have been no public announcements or reports indicating that they have children.

Jennifer Palmieri's Career and Accomplishments

While Jennifer Palmieri's personal life remains private, her professional accomplishments are widely recognized. She has had a significant impact on American political communications and strategy. Here are some of her notable achievements:

  • White House Communications Director: Served under President Barack Obama.
  • Director of Communications for Hillary Clinton's 2016 Presidential Campaign: Played a crucial role in shaping the campaign's messaging.
  • Author: Palmieri has written extensively about politics and communications, sharing her insights and experiences.
